How to fix : 'IDataProtectionBuilder' does not contain a definition for 'PersistKeysToDbContext' and no accessible extension 1) Make sure you have Microsoft.AspNetCore.DataProtection.Extensions + Microsoft.AspNetCore.DataProtection.EntityFrameworkCore installed (as references).
